Featured in the Stage21 exhibition, the Tube acts as a phygital gatekeeper to the exhibition, inviting guests to step inside, scan themselves and access their tickets.
Inside, a fake biometric scanning takes place through a projector hidden behind a mirror. As the scanning repeatedly 'fails,' the guest is guided by an ominous voice-over, prompting them to divulge increasingly personal data. No matter how far each person makes it, the scanning ultimately fails, questioning its user's humanity.
After their experience, each visitor is given a certificate and asked to rate how likely they think such a scenario would be. The Tube was made shortly after the Facebook-Cambridge Analytica data scandal, amidst growing concerns about the ownership and misuse of personal data.
